Part of NFPA's SafeWork video series, Using Extinguishers in Commercial Kitchens addresses the specialized considerations that must be taken into account when fighting fires in a commercial kitchen environment.
Through live-action footage of fire fighting techniques, fire response procedures and evacuation information specific to a commercial kitchen environment, this video:
* Enables users to fulfill OSHA workplace training requirements for portable fire extinguishers (OSHA 1910.157)
* Provides information on the classes of fire, types of fire extinguishers, procedures for fighting small fires, and safety procedures during fire fighting specific to a commercial kitchen environment
* Demonstrates recommended techniques for operating water, carbon dioxide, ABC multipurpose dry chemical, and wet chemical extinguishers
* Includes information on the new Class K fires involving high temperature, deep fat cooking equipment
* Shows kitchen employees how to operate fixed extinguishing systems installed to protect cooking equipment
* Teaches when and how to use portable wet-chemical fire extinguishers
* Demonstrates fire response procedures including when to evacuate and when to use an extinguisher; how to safely use a portable extinguisher
